Breaking Down the Features of Rough Rider G10 Handle Slabs OD Green

Specifications

The Rough Rider G10 Handle Slabs OD Green are designed to be a universal replacement for many knife handles, though specific dimensions would be crucial for a precise fit. They are crafted from G10, a high-pressure laminate epoxy resin composite known for its exceptional strength, durability, and resistance to moisture and heat. This material is favored in demanding environments for its excellent insulation properties and stability. The “OD Green” designation refers to the deep, military-inspired green color, which is integrally part of the material itself, meaning it won’t chip or wear off like a coating.

The inherent properties of G10 mean these slabs offer a superior grip compared to many natural materials or plastics. They are non-porous, which is a significant advantage in preventing the absorption of liquids and the potential for bacterial growth, a critical factor in both workshop and certain field applications. This material also provides a good dielectric barrier, offering a small degree of protection in electrically charged environments, though this is not their primary intended function. The inherent toughness of G10 makes it resistant to impacts and abrasions, ensuring longevity even under heavy use.

Design & Ergonomics

The design of the Rough Rider G10 Handle Slabs OD Green is utilitarian and focused on function. They are offered as flat slabs, requiring the user to shape them to the contours of their specific knife tang and desired handle ergonomics. This allows for a truly custom fit, adapting the knife handle precisely to the user’s hand.

The G10 material itself has a slightly abrasive, yet pleasant, texture right out of the package. This texture is key to providing a non-slip grip without being so aggressive that it causes discomfort during use. While they start as flat pieces, careful sanding and shaping can produce incredibly ergonomic handles that feel like an extension of your hand. The OD Green color is understated and practical, avoiding flashy aesthetics that might be detrimental in professional or outdoor settings.

Durability & Maintenance

The durability of G10 is one of its most significant selling points, and these slabs live up to that reputation. They are remarkably resistant to chipping, cracking, and scratching, even when subjected to the kind of rough handling common in workshop or field use. I’ve dropped knives fitted with these slabs numerous times, and they have shown no signs of structural compromise.

Maintenance is incredibly simple; a damp cloth and mild soap are usually sufficient to clean them. For tougher grime, a bit of scrubbing with a non-abrasive brush works well. Unlike wood, G10 does not absorb moisture, so there’s no risk of swelling or warping. This makes them an ideal choice for tools that might be used in damp environments or require frequent cleaning.

Accessories and Customization Options

These handle slabs are sold as a standalone product, meaning they don’t come with specific accessories. The primary customization option is, of course, shaping them to fit your knife. This involves tools like files, rasps, sandpaper, and a drill for attaching them securely to the tang.

While they don’t come with fasteners, common brass or stainless steel pins are ideal for securing them, ensuring a strong and lasting bond. There are no integrated features like lanyard loops on the slabs themselves, but users can easily drill their own hole during the shaping process if a lanyard is desired.
